阿里云ECS哪个系统资源占用少?

在阿里云ECS(弹性计算服务)中,系统资源占用较少的操作系统通常具备以下特点:轻量、启动快、内存和CPU占用低。以下是几种资源占用较少的操作系统推荐,适用于不同使用场景:

1. Alibaba Cloud Linux(推荐)

  • 特点:阿里云官方定制的Linux发行版,专为云环境优化。
  • 资源占用:非常轻量,内核优化良好,启动速度快,内存和CPU占用低。
  • 优势
    • 与阿里云硬件和虚拟化技术深度集成。
    • 安全性高,长期维护支持。
    • 免费使用,无需额外授权费用。
  • 适用场景:Web服务器、微服务、容器环境等对资源敏感的应用。

推荐指数:★★★★★ —— 阿里云ECS上最推荐的轻量级系统。


2. CentOS Stream / Rocky Linux / AlmaLinux(替代CentOS)

  • 特点:RHEL系,稳定、社区支持好。
  • 资源占用:中等偏低,若使用最小化安装(Minimal Install),资源占用可控制得很低。
  • 注意:CentOS 8 已停止维护,建议使用 Rocky Linux 或 AlmaLinux 替代。
  • 适用场景:传统企业应用、需要稳定环境的服务。

推荐指数:★★★★☆


3. Ubuntu Server(精简安装)

  • 特点:社区活跃,软件生态丰富。
  • 资源占用:默认安装稍大,但可通过最小化安装(如使用 ubuntu-minimal 镜像)显著降低资源占用。
  • 优势:适合容器(Docker/K8s)、开发环境。
  • 注意:图形界面会显著增加资源占用,应避免安装GUI。

推荐指数:★★★★☆


4. Debian

  • 特点:以稳定和轻量著称。
  • 资源占用:非常低,尤其适合小内存实例(如1GB内存)。
  • 优势:包管理系统成熟,适合长期运行的服务。
  • 缺点:软件版本较旧,不适合需要最新软件的场景。

推荐指数:★★★★☆ —— 资源占用最低的主流系统之一。


5. CoreOS / Fedora CoreOS(已合并)

  • 特点:专为容器设计的极简操作系统。
  • 资源占用:极低,只包含运行容器所需的最小组件。
  • 适用场景:Kubernetes 节点、Docker主机。
  • 注意:已由 Fedora CoreOS 接替,需使用新版。

推荐指数:★★★☆☆ —— 适合特定容器场景。


6. Windows Server(不推荐用于资源敏感场景)

  • 特点:功能丰富,支持.NET等应用。
  • 资源占用:高,至少需要2GB内存,建议4GB以上。
  • 启动速度:慢于Linux。
  • 适用场景:必须使用Windows应用(如IIS、ASP.NET、SQL Server等)。

推荐指数:★★☆☆☆ —— 资源占用高,不推荐轻量需求。


总结:按资源占用从低到高排序

系统 资源占用 推荐场景
Alibaba Cloud Linux ⭐ 最低 通用、高性能、云原生
Debian ⭐ 低 轻量服务、小内存实例
Rocky/AlmaLinux(最小化) ⭐ 低~中 企业级稳定应用
Ubuntu Server(最小化) ⭐ 中 开发、容器、通用
Fedora CoreOS ⭐ 极低(但用途专一) Kubernetes节点
Windows Server ⭐⭐⭐ 高 .NET应用、必须用Windows

建议:

  • 如果追求最低资源占用 + 最佳性能 → 选择 Alibaba Cloud Linux
  • 如果需要最大兼容性和社区支持 → 选择 Ubuntu Server 最小化安装Rocky Linux
  • 实例规格小(如1核1G)→ 优先考虑 Alibaba Cloud LinuxDebian

💡 提示:在创建ECS时选择“公共镜像”,并选择“最小化安装”或“无桌面环境”的版本,能显著降低资源占用。

未经允许不得转载:云计算导航 » 阿里云ECS哪个系统资源占用少?